Newcastle Airport introduces fast-track security passes

Newcastle Airport has introduced a new system to help passengers who are short of time pass through security more quickly.

Fast-track security passes can now be purchased from two kiosks in the terminal, which will enable travellers to join a separate queue and ensure quicker passage through safety checks.

The tickets cost £3 and should be purchased after passengers have checked in for their flights.

Children under five are able to use the service for free when accompanied by a full paying adult.

Further changes which are currently taking place at Newcastle Airport include the closure of a free drop-off zone outside the terminal building.

The Chronicle reported that visitors must now use a car park located around three minutes away from the airport where they can park for free for the first 15 minutes.

A new express car park is being built, which once open will cost drivers £1 for the first 20 minutes of their stay.
